Freeze Dried Movies has posted some pictures from George Romero's Land of the Dead here. They show you, well, pretty much nothing, really, but at least you can brag to all your geeky little friends that you some them first.

Does anybody know where this is actually filming? That's not right in Toronto ... looks a little like Unionville, or maybe Georgetown ...

